چکیده انگلیسی
This paper addresses the identification of (E)-5-formyl-2,3,3â²,4â²-tetramethoxystilbene (11), a major tetramethylammonium hydroxide (TMAH) thermochemolysis product of guaiacyl dehydrogenation polymer (DHP). It was carried out by comparing the mass spectral data and chromatographic behavior with those of authentic (E)-11, which was prepared by off-line preparative TMAH thermochemolysis of 3-[2-(4-hydroxy-3-methoxyphenyl)-3-hydroxymethyl-7-methoxy-2,3-dihydrobenzo[b]furan-5-yl]prop-2-enal (14). As the origins of 11, internal β-5 subunits III connected with other subunits by β-O-4 linkages at both sides via the phenolic and β-alcoholic hydroxyl groups, and phenolic β-5 subunits IV connected with other subunits by β-O-4 linkages at one side via the β-alcoholic hydroxyl group were proposed.
